Senegal dissolves get together of opposition chief Sonko | Information


Senegalese opposition chief Ousmane Sonko faces expenses of fomenting rebel as inside ministry says his PASTEF get together has been dissolved.

Senegal’s inside ministry has dissolved the political get together of opposition chief Ousmane Sonko for rallying supporters into stoking unrest throughout violent protests final month, as demonstrators clashed with police within the capital Dakar.

In response to a decree signed by Inside Minister Antoine Felix Abdoulaye Diome, the federal government accused the get together leaders of “incessantly calling on its supporters to insurrectional actions, which has led to severe penalties, together with lack of life, many wounded, in addition to acts of looting of private and non-private property”.

“The newest are the intense disturbances to public order recorded throughout the first week of June 2023, after these of March 2021,” the decree mentioned.

The dissolution of the Patriots of Senegal (PASTEF) get together was the newest transfer in a long-running tussle between President Macky Sall’s ruling get together and Sonko’s PASTEF, whose supporters say that Sall has used trumped-up expenses to sideline his common opponent forward of an election in February.

There was no speedy remark from PASTEF.

Demonstrators took to the streets of Dakar as soon as once more on Monday as Sonko was remanded in custody on expenses that embrace plotting an rebel.

The brand new expenses embrace undermining state safety, felony affiliation with a “terrorist” physique, disseminating false information and theft.

“I’ve simply been unjustly positioned in custody,” Sonko wrote on Fb on Monday.

“If the Senegalese individuals, for whom I’ve all the time fought, abdicate and resolve to go away me within the fingers of Macky Sall’s regime, I’ll submit, as all the time, to divine will,” he mentioned.

Sonko on starvation strike

“It’s a farce,” Cire Cledor Ly, one in every of Sonko’s attorneys, instructed reporters exterior the courthouse on Monday.

“It’s a plot that was shaped, thought out, deliberate and executed.”

Sonko on Monday continued a starvation strike he started a day earlier, his attorneys mentioned.

They mentioned there was no restrict to his detention time as the brand new expenses are felony.

“The decide can retain him till the case is heard”, Babacar Ndiaye, one of many attorneys, mentioned.

Sonko was arrested on Friday after claiming on social media that safety forces had been filming him exterior his home and that he had snatched one of many telephones to ask them to delete the video.

On Monday, authorities introduced they have been proscribing cell web entry attributable to “hateful and subversive” messages on social media.

Sonko had referred to as, a day earlier, on Senegalese individuals to “rise up” and “resist… oppression”.

The web was restricted for six days throughout the unrest in early June.

In a publish on Twitter, which is being rebranded as X, Amnesty Worldwide denounced the web restrictions, calling them an “assault on freedom of knowledge”.

Sonko’s sentencing in absentia to two years in jail final month in an ethical corruption case sparked lethal clashes that killed at the very least 16 individuals, the federal government mentioned. However Amnesty Worldwide mentioned the quantity was greater at 24, and Soko’s PASTEF get together mentioned 30 individuals have been killed.

A former civil servant, Sonko rose to prominence within the 2019 presidential election, coming third within the polls.

He has portrayed Sall as a would-be dictator, whereas the president’s supporters say Sonko has sown instability.

Sall in early July eased tensions within the usually steady West African nation by asserting he wouldn’t search a controversial third time period, following months of ambiguity and hypothesis about his intentions.
